NicolasReaItalo / minishell

Projet minishell 42
0 stars 1 forks source link

[BUILTINS EXPORT] MODIFIER EXPORT dans le cas d'arguements vides ( suite a une expansion ou unquote ) #28

Closed NicolasReaItalo closed 6 months ago

NicolasReaItalo commented 6 months ago

il ne faut pas renvoyer d'erreur mais faire comme si export avait ete appele sans arguments ==> sera regle par la suppression du token en cas de chaine vide

modifier le message d'erreur de export pour afficher l'identifier en cas du = seul ou du "" '' En profiter pour mettre le content en entier dans le msg

VOIR POURQUOI GREP considere l'output de EXPORT comme binary minishell> export | grep --binary-files=text HOME https://unix.stackexchange.com/questions/335716/grep-returns-binary-file-standard-input-matches-when-trying-to-find-a-string

NicolasReaItalo commented 6 months ago

commit 172d685b56c1bd70898f9e6975dd97b0a45c65b3 (HEAD -> main, origin/main, origin/HEAD) Author: Nicolas Rea nrea@paul-f5Br4s3.clusters.42paris.fr Date: Tue Apr 16 18:17:31 2024 +0200

BUILTIN EXPORT

- modifie le msg d'erreur de export pour qu'il corresponde a celui du bash
- modifie le message d'erreur pour retirer le caractere NULL
- modifie push env vars pour ne pas recuperer les variables dont la valeur est nulle